Patent number: 7258038Abstract: The present invention is a replacement throttle valve cable assembly and method of use for an automatic transmission of a land vehicle, which permits repair of the throttle valve cable without unnecessary replacement of serviceable components such as the cable housing and linkage clip components. This is accomplished by the use of a cable stop device or so-called adjustment stud, which permits transmission shift performance to be fine-tuned by temporary adjustments to the cable length prior to permanent installation. The adjustment stud includes a temporary setscrew fastener integrally connected to a permanent swage fastener by an undercut shear zone. Once the cable length is established and the vehicle road tested, the swage fastener is permanently installed on the cable. Thereafter, the segmented portion of the adjustment stud containing the setscrew is snapped off at the shear zone along with any excess cable by a suitable tool.Type: GrantFiled: May 27, 2005Date of Patent: August 21, 2007Assignee: Sonnax Industries, Inc.Inventor: Lawrence P.
